Trail Overview

Joshua East Trail immediately starts up a hill from the north, climbing over 430 feet in just under 2 miles. The trail meanders through a series of small, rather beautiful hills, with a surface made up of loose pumice-like sand with some loose and embedded rocks. As you climb out of the small canyon, you're treated to nice views of the Eastern Sierra Mountains and the Red Rock Canyon State Park Mountains. However, be advised that you are driving on a shelf road and must keep an eye on the road. Airing down and four-wheel drive are highly recommended.
